IF it was a scsi ID conflict, THE ENTIRE MACHINE would not startup at all - you'd get a blank screen and then nothing, or a blinking disketticon with a questionmark, can you hear that disk spin up at all when you start up ? if you put your ear close or disconnect the first one, can you ??
have you connected the powersupplychord and inserted it deep enough into the socket ?
and IF it is not formatted properly it wont show on the desktop, but then it should show in Mt everything (free download) or Norton, or some other mountingware. It can probably also be seen and formatted with some of the hacked versions of disk tool - or maybe disktool itself.
It can also be broken.
